Transaction 59394086667cc70ed35b0b3864a381605689ce7195a05b599c8dc396c7b05e45
1 Input
1 Output
-
59394086667cc70ed35b0b3864a381605689ce7195a05b599c8dc396c7b05e45:0
- value
- 43660658
- script pubkey
- OP_0 OP_PUSHBYTES_20 193fae949e68a5df4ce66cc93b99ec76bcab7178
- address
- bc1qryl6a9y7dzja7n8xdnynhx0vw672kutc8wtyt9